What is B0DFC?
DTC B0DFC is a diagnostic trouble code that indicates a problem within the vehicle's Body Control Module (BCM) related to the air conditioning system, particularly on models like the 2015-2019 Ford F-150. This code means that the BCM has detected an issue that could affect the performance of the air conditioning system, potentially leading to insufficient cooling or heating in the cabin. When this code triggers, it typically means there's a malfunctioning sensor, wiring issue, or a software glitch within the BCM itself. Car owners may notice that their air conditioning isn't working as effectively as it should, or they might experience erratic behavior from electrical components connected to the BCM. Ignoring this code can lead to increased wear on the air conditioning system components, reduced comfort, and potentially more costly repairs down the line. It’s crucial to address this code promptly to ensure the longevity of your vehicle and to maintain a comfortable driving experience.

Symptoms
Common symptoms when B0DFC is present:
- Check engine light stays on constantly, indicating a persistent issue with the BCM.
- Air conditioning blows warm air instead of cold, affecting passenger comfort significantly.
- Frequent electrical malfunctions, such as flickering lights or erratic window operation, can occur due to the BCM issue.
- Inconsistent climate control settings, where the HVAC system fails to respond accurately to adjustments.
- Battery drain symptoms, as the BCM may keep some systems powered even when the vehicle is off.
Possible Causes
Most common causes of B0DFC (ordered by frequency):
- The most common cause (40%) is a damaged or corroded wiring harness affecting the BCM's communication with the air conditioning system.
- A faulty temperature sensor (30%) can misinform the BCM about the interior climate, leading to improper air conditioning function.
- Software glitches (20%) can occur after updates or due to factory errors, requiring reprogramming or updates.
- Less common but serious causes (5%) include a defective BCM that may need replacement if other troubleshooting fails.
- Rare but possible causes (5%) include external electrical interference that disrupts BCM operations, often linked to aftermarket accessories.
